Male professionals in nineteenth century Britain : families, intergenerational mobility, and the rise of the professions /

Built around a representative cohort of 750 'professional men' recorded in the 1851 census, this is a statistically-based social, cultural, and familial history of a fast-growing and socially prominent section of the Victorian propertied classes.
